How much do remote masters in applied behavior analysis j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for remote masters in applied behavior analysis in Merced, CA is $24.22,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.29 and $25.14 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ote masters in applied behavior analysis?

A Remote Masters in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) is a graduate-level program that allows students to study the principles and techniques of behavior analysis online, without needing to attend classes in person. This degree prepares students to work with individuals with behavioral challenges, such as those with autism spectrum disorders, by teaching evidence-based interventions to improve social, academic, and life skills. Online ABA programs typically offer flexibility for working professionals and may include synchronous or asynchronous coursework, supervised fieldwork, and preparation for the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) certification.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ote masters in applied behavior analysis professional?

To thrive as a remote professional with a Master's in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A), you need expertise in behavioral assessment, intervention planning, and a graduate degree—often with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) certification. Familiarity with data collection software, telehealth platforms, and digital documentation systems is typically required. Strong communication, problem-solving, and self-motivation are essential soft skills for engaging clients and managing cases remotely. These skills and qualifications ensure effective behavioral interventions, client progress, and ethical practice in a virtual environment.

What is the difference between Remote Masters In Applied Behavior Analysis vs Remote Behavior Technician?

AspectRemote Masters In Applied Behavior AnalysisRemote Behavior Technician
CredentialsMaster's degree in ABA or related field, BCBA certification often requiredHigh school diploma or equivalent, RBT certification preferred
Work EnvironmentSupervisory, assessment, program development, remote or in-personImplementing behavior plans, direct client interaction, mostly remote or in-home
Employer & IndustryBehavioral health agencies, schools, clinics, remote settingsBehavioral health agencies, schools, remote or in-home settings

Remote Masters In Applied Behavior Analysis professionals typically hold advanced degrees and supervise treatment plans, while Remote Behavior Technicians focus on implementing those plans directly with clients. Both roles are essential in ABA services, but differ in responsibilities and required credentials.

What are common challenges faced by professionals working in a remote masters in applied behavior analysis program,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als working remotely in a Masters in ABA program often face challenges such as maintaining effective communication with supervisors and peers, and staying engaged in hands-on practicum experiences. To address these challenges, it's important to proactively schedule regular virtual meetings, participate in online discussion forums, and seek out remote supervision opportunities. Additionally, leveraging digital tools for data collection and case management can help bridge the gap between remote learning and real-world application. Building a strong online support network with classmates and faculty can further enhance both learning and professional development.
